33. Stephen Bishop to Perform at Hard Rock Cafe Kuala Lumpur and Melaka
Legendary singer-songwriter, Stephen Bishop, will be performing at Hard Rock Cafe Kuala Lumpur and Melaka on 3 and 4 August 2014 as part of his Asia tour. The 63-year-old singer will be performing his mega hit-songs including ‘On and On’, ‘Something New In My Life’, ‘Never Letting Go’ and ‘It Might Be You’ from the Tootsie movie soundtrack.
34. Relais & Châteaux Appoints Paulo Coelho as Ambassador for 2012
Relais & Châteaux has appointed Paulo Coelho as its Ambassador for 2012. The Brazilian author, Paulo Coelho, who has sold more than 100 million books in 71 languages, sees travel, as much in his books as in his life, as a personal quest and a voyage of discovery.
